Key Responsibilities

  • Schedule and coordinate servicing, MOTs, inspections, and repairs for HGVs and company vehicles.
  • Liaise with workshops, main dealers, and internal departments to minimise downtime.
  • Maintain accurate and compliant records for PMIs, defects, tax, insurance, and licences.
  • Conduct driver tachograph audits in line with UK/EU regulations.
  • Investigate infringements, complete driver debriefs, and support ongoing compliance training.
  • Ensure all driver card and vehicle unit downloads are completed on schedule via systems such as TruTac, Tachomaster, or FleetCheck.
  • Assist with accident reporting, insurance claims, and DVSA or FORS compliance preparation.
  • Support the Transport or Fleet Manager with reporting, analysis, and documentation for Operator Licence undertakings.

What We're Looking For

  • Experience in a Fleet or Transport Office environment with HGV fleet oversight.
  • Strong knowledge of tachograph regulations, Working Time Directive, and Operator Licence compliance.
  • Exceptional attention to detail and accuracy in record keeping.
  • Proficiency with Excel and fleet/tacho systems (FleetCheck, Tachomaster, or similar).
  • Excellent communication skills - confident liaising with drivers, suppliers, and management.
